Understanding Dryer Screen Fabrics

Dryer screen fabrics are crucial in the paper production process as they facilitate the removal of water from the wet paper sheet while ensuring proper support. The choice of fabric can significantly impact the overall drying performance, sheet uniformity, and the life span of the fabric itself.

What is Weave Fabric?

Weave fabrics are made by interlacing multiple threads in specific patterns. This results in a tighter structure that can provide a variety of benefits, including enhanced durability and improved moisture removal. Common weave types include plain, twill, and satin, each offering its unique characteristics tailored to particular applications.

Benefits of Weave Fabric:

  • Enhanced Stability: The interlacing of yarns provides structural strength and reduces stretching and sagging during use.
  • Reduced Sheet Defects: Due to their stability, woven fabrics can minimize issues like wrinkling, which can compromise the quality of the paper.
  • Longer Lifespan: Woven screens typically exhibit superior wear resistance, making them a cost-effective option in the long run.

Exploring Mesh Fabric

On the other hand, mesh fabrics are created by combining multiple threads or fibers in a more open and interconnected manner. This design allows for better airflow and moisture evaporation, which can be advantageous in certain drying conditions.

Benefits of Mesh Fabric:

  • Improved Airflow: The open structure of mesh fabrics promotes superior drying, as air can circulate more freely around the paper sheet.
  • Efficient Water Removal: A well-designed mesh can help with quicker water evaporation rates, contributing to a more energy-efficient drying process.
  • Greater Flexibility: The mesh design often allows for easier manipulation and installation, making maintenance simpler.

Choosing Between Weave and Mesh

Selecting the right fabric for a paper machine dryer depends on various factors specific to your manufacturing needs:

  1. Production Speed: If you operate at higher speeds, a weave fabric may provide the necessary stability.
  2. Product Specifications: Consider the type of paper being produced. Some paper grades may require the benefits of a woven fabric, while others might perform better with mesh.
  3. Environmental Conditions: If your facility has high humidity levels, mesh fabrics might be better suited, helping to enhance drying efficiency.
